以太坊钱包的安全性揭秘:如何保障你的数字资
以太坊钱包作为一个数字资产存储工具,不仅用于存储以太坊(ETH),还可以承载各种基于以太坊的代币。这些代币通过使用智能合约技术进行交易,不仅提供了投资机会,还为用户的资产安全提出了挑战。
从2015年以太坊网络上线以来,其钱包的使用量逐年攀升,安全性的担忧也随之增加。随着区块链技术的成熟,用户必须了解如何保护自己的以太坊钱包,以免遭遇损失。
### 2. 以太坊钱包的类型 #### 热钱包与冷钱包以太坊钱包主要分为两类:热钱包和冷钱包。热钱包是指在线钱包,用户可以随时使用它进行交易,方便快捷,但由于其常与互联网连接,因此相对不安全。而冷钱包则是离线钱包,通常存储在硬件或纸质设备上,安全性较高,但使用起来不如热钱包便利。
#### 硬件钱包与纸钱包的比较硬件钱包是一种冷钱包,通过专门的设备存储私钥。它们通常具备强大的安全特性,如加密芯片和物理分离的存储方式。而纸钱包则是将私钥和公钥打印在纸上,以此隔离网络威胁。然而,纸钱包的风险在于遗失或物理损坏。
### 3. 以太坊钱包的安全性分析 #### 密钥管理私钥是控制以太坊钱包的核心,不论是什么类型的钱包,保护私钥的安全至关重要。任何人获得你的私钥,就可以完全控制你的资产。建议用户使用强密码,并启用双因素认证,以增加安全性。
#### 交易验证机制以太坊网络通过验证机制来保证交易的真实性,用户在进行交易时需确认信息的准确性。使用智能合约的用户还需特别注意合约的代码质量,因为合约中的漏洞可能导致资产损失。
#### 网络安全性对于在线钱包,网络安全是个大问题。攻击者常常通过DDoS攻击、钓鱼网站或工作域名攻击来窃取用户信息。因此,使用VPN、TLS加密以及防火墙等技术是保护钱包的一部分。
### 4. 如何保障以太坊钱包的安全 #### 安全性最佳实践用户应定期更新软件,确保钱包和操作系统的最新版本已安装。这能有效修复已知的安全漏洞。此外,用户并应避免在公共Wi-Fi上进行交易,减少被拦截的风险。
#### 备份与恢复程序定期备份钱包是防止数据丢失的有效措施。用户应将备份存储在安全的地方,并确保能在需要时快速恢复 wallet。
#### 针对网络攻击的防范措施用户应对钓鱼攻击保持警惕,确保访问钱包时使用准确的网址,并监督任何可疑活动。此外,保持杀毒软件更新,以防止恶意软件侵害。
### 5. 常见安全漏洞及如何防范 #### 针对钓鱼网站的保护钓鱼网站是最常见的攻击方式之一。用户在输入私钥或助记词时,应确保网站的URL地址正确无误并带有HTTPS。
#### 应对恶意软件恶意软件可通过感染用户的计算机和移动设备来窃取钱包信息。定期扫描和使用可信的安全软件是保护钱包安全的有效手段。
#### 防止社交工程攻击社交工程攻击是通过操控人心来获取敏感信息。用户应谨慎对待未知来访者的要求,避免通过社交媒体分享与钱包相关的信息。
### 6. 结论以太坊钱包的安全性是数字资产管理中不可忽视的一部分。尽管技术不断发展,攻击方式也在不停演变,用户在保障自己资产安全时仍需保持高度的警惕。
在未来,我们可以期待更多的安全技术出现,以提升用户资产的安全性。同时,用户也应不断学习与适应,提升自身的安全意识,保护他们的数字财富。
## 相关问题 ### 1. 以太坊钱包如何选择?在选择以太坊钱包时,用户应首先考虑钱包的类型(热钱包或冷钱包)。热钱包使用方便,适合频繁交易,但安全性较差;而冷钱包则相对安全,适合长期存储。
其次,用户应查看钱包的安全评级和用户反馈。此外,选择知名度高、信誉良好的钱包可以降低被黑客攻击的风险。同时,确保钱包支持多种代币,兼容性也是个重要的因素。
### 2. 如何恢复丢失的以太坊钱包?如果用户不幸丢失了钱包,恢复过程取决于之前的备份和恢复策略。用户需寻找备份文件,通常是助记词或私钥。如果用户在创建钱包时未进行备份,恢复将非常困难。确保私钥和助记词的安全存储,对钱包的恢复至关重要。
### 3. 为什么硬件钱包更安全?硬件钱包之所以被认为更安全,主要是因为它将私钥存储在离线状态。即使计算机感染恶意软件,攻击者也无法通过网络访问硬件钱包中的密钥。此外,许多硬件钱包提供额外的安全功能,例如两步验证和物理按钮确认交易。
### 4. 怎样识别钓鱼网站?识别钓鱼网站主要依靠细致的观察。检查网站的URL是关键,确保它是官方的、准确的。此外,浏览器的安全警示、SSL证书的有效性也是判断网站可信度的重要依据。在访问敏感网站之前,用户应确保网络代号、HTTP和HTTPS的使用情况。
### 5. 如何保护私钥?保护私钥的措施包括:使用复杂密码、启用双因素认证、离线存储私钥、进行定期备份。用户还应避免在公共场合披露关键字和敏感信息,并从不明渠道下载软件。
### 6. 智能合约与钱包安全的关系?智能合约与钱包安全密不可分,因为不安全的智能合约可能导致资金的损失。用户在与智能合约交互前,需仔细审查合约的代码和审核情况。确保合约经过充分测试和审查,以防潜在的漏洞。